Transmittal No. 22-39
Notice of Proposed Issuance of Letter of Offer Pursuant to Section
36(b)(1) of the Arms Export Control Act, as amended
(i) Prospective Purchaser: Government of Belgium
(ii) Total Estimated Value:
Major Defense Equipment *............... $ 0 million
Other................................... $127 million
-------------------------------
TOTAL................................. $127 million
(iii) Description and Quantity or Quantities of Articles or
Services under Consideration for Purchase: Foreign Military Sales (FMS)
case BE-D-QBL, was below congressional notification threshold at $98.4
million for non-MDE F-16 sustainment. The Government of Belgium has
requested the case be amended to include additional non-Major Defense
Equipment (non-MDE) items and services. This case amendment will
increase the total case value above the non-MDE notification threshold
and thus require notification of the entirety of the FMS case.
Major Defense Equipment (MDE):
None
Non-MDE:
Included are AN/ARC-210 radios; classified software, Computer
Program Identification Numbers (CPINs), and software integration
support; Electronic Warfare (EW) database support; test support and
equipment; aircraft and munitions support and support equipment; flight
simulator support; additional
[[Page 50306]]
hardware and software delivery and support; spare and repair parts,
consumables and accessories; maintenance and maintenance support;
mission planning system sustainment; facilities, utilities, and
information technology support at U.S. Air Force bases; classified and
unclassified publications and technical documentation; and U.S.
Government and contractor engineering, technical and logistics support
services, studies and surveys; and other related elements of logistical
and program support.
(iv) Military Department: Air Force (BE-D-QBL)
(v) Prior Related Cases, if any: None
(vi) Sales Commission, Fee, etc., Paid, Offered, or Agreed to be
Paid: None known at this time
(vii) Sensitivity of Technology Contained in the Defense Article or
Defense Services Proposed to be Sold: See Attached Annex
(viii) Date Report Delivered to Congress: July 19, 2022
* As defined in Section 47(6) of the Arms Export Control Act.
POLICY JUSTIFICATION
Belgium--F-16 Sustainment
The Government of Belgium has requested to buy additional F-16
sustainment support that will be added to a previously implemented
case. The original FMS case, valued at $98.4 million, included F-16
sustainment, consisting of AN/ARC-210 radios; classified software,
CPINs, and software integration support; EW database support; test
support and equipment; aircraft and munitions support and support
equipment; flight simulator support; additional hardware and software
delivery and support; spare and repair parts, consumables and
accessories; maintenance and maintenance support; mission planning
system sustainment; facilities, utilities, and information technology
support at U.S. Air Force bases; classified and unclassified
publications and technical documentation; and U.S. Government and
contractor engineering, technical and logistics support services,
studies and surveys; and other related elements of logistical and
program support. This notification will include more of the same items
and services. The estimated total cost is $127 million.
This proposed sale will support the foreign policy and national
security objectives of the United States by improving the security of a
NATO ally which is an important force for political stability and
economic progress in Europe.
The proposed sale will improve Belgium's capability to meet current
and future threats by maintaining its F-16 fleet in combat-ready status
and providing rotational forces to NATO's Eastern flank. Belgium will
have no difficulty absorbing these articles and services into its armed
forces.
The proposed sale of this equipment and support will not alter the
basic military balance in the region.
The principal contractor will be Lockheed Martin, Bethesda, MD.
There are no known offset agreements proposed in connection with this
potential sale.
Implementation of this proposed sale will not require the
assignment of any additional U.S. Government or contractor
representatives to Belgium.
There will be no adverse impact on U.S. defense readiness as a
result of this proposed sale.
Transmittal No. 22-39
Notice of Proposed Issuance of Letter of Offer Pursuant to Section
36(b)(1) of the Arms Export Control Act
Annex
Item No. vii
(vii) Sensitivity of Technology:
1. The AN/ARC-210 is a voice communications radio system equipped
with HAVE QUICK II, which employs cryptographic technology. Other
waveforms may be included as needed.
2. The Electronic Warfare Integrated Reprogramming Database
(EWIRDB) is used by USG engineers in the reprogramming and creation of
shareable Mission Data Files for the AN/ALQ-131 electronic
countermeasures pod on the F-16 aircraft.
3. The highest level of classification of defense articles,
components, and services included in this potential sale is SECRET.
4. If a technologically advanced adversary were to obtain knowledge
of the specific hardware and software elements, the information could
be used to develop countermeasures that might reduce weapon system
effectiveness or be used in the development of a system with similar or
advanced capabilities.
5. A determination has been made that Belgium can provide
substantially the same degree of protection for the sensitive
technology being released as the U.S. Government. This sale is
necessary in furtherance of the U.S. foreign policy and national
security objectives outlined in the Policy Justification.
6. All defense articles and services listed in this transmittal
have been authorized for release and export to the Government of
Belgium.
